The Bibliographical Decameron 3 Volume Set: Or, Ten Days Pleasant Discourse upon Illuminated Manuscripts, and Subjects Connected with Early Engraving, Typography, and Bibliography - Cambridge Library Collection - History of Printing, Publishing and Librar
Thomas Frognall Dibdin
An illustrated three-volume exploration of the history of manuscripts and printed books, and of bibliography and bibliomania, published in 1817.
